If you pick up a tile, turn it over and ‘wet’ the back, if it changes colour/accepts moisture then it is not suitable to be laid on a floor. The biscuit of the tile is that of a wall tile which is very soft and will crack when fixed over any board surface.
I’am not aware of any British manufacturer that make floor tiles these days. Most are made in the EU and boxed for the British market.
